The Trap
"The Trap - What Happened to Our Dream of Freedom" is a BBC documentary series by English filmmaker Adam Curtis, well known for other documentaries including The Century of the Self.
The documentary series consists of three, one-hour programmes which explore the concept and definition of freedom. Specifically "- how a simplistic model of human beings as self-seeking, almost robotic, creatures led to today's idea of freedom".
